After first appearing in a trailer for the cancelled Kirby GCN, HR-D3 made its official debut in Kirby Mass Attack. Its attacks and color scheme are virtually identical to those seen in the trailer, meaning the robot was likely included as a reference to the cancelled Kirby game. Despite this intentional reference, however, its laser is inaccurate; the laser HR-D3 fired in the Kirby GCN trailer was blue while the laser it fires in Kirby Mass Attack is orange.
